About Soichiro Maeno

Mitsuyasu Maeno (前野 光保, Maeno Mitsuyasu, c.1947– March 23, 1976) was a Japanese actor who acted under the name Soichiro Maeno (前野 霜一郎, Maeno Sōichirō). Outside of acting, Maeno was associated with the Japanese ultranationalist movement. In March 1976, he carried out a suicide attack on Yoshio Kodama, a multi-millionaire right-wing leader and leading figure in the Lockheed bribery scandals. Maeno attempted to kill Kodama by flying a plane into his home, but Kodama survived uninjured.
